Senior systems technician demographics research summary. Zippia estimates senior systems technician demographics and statistics in the United States by using a database of 30 million profiles. Our senior systems technician estimates are verified against BLS, Census, and current job openings data for accuracy. Zippia's data science team found the following key facts about senior systems technicians after extensive research and analysis:

  • There are over 30,582 senior systems technicians currently employed in the United States.
  • 10.4% of all senior systems technicians are women, while 89.6% are men.
  • The average senior systems technician age is 43 years old.
  • The most common ethnicity of senior systems technicians is White (64.0%), followed by Hispanic or Latino (12.6%), Asian (9.0%) and Black or African American (8.9%).
  • Senior systems technicians are most in-demand in Anchorage, AK.
  • San Francisco, CA pays an annual average wage of $121,273, the highest in the US.
  • In 2022, women senior systems technicians earned 92% of what men earned.
  • Washington is the best state for senior systems technicians to live.
  • Senior systems technicians are 52% more likely to work at private companies in comparison to public companies.

Senior systems technician gender statistics

10.4% of senior systems technicians are women and 89.6% of senior systems technicians are men.
  • Male, 89.6%
  • Female, 10.4%

The most common ethnicity among senior systems technicians is White, which makes up 64.0% of all senior systems technicians. Comparatively, 12.6% of senior systems technicians are Hispanic or Latino and 9.0% of senior systems technicians are Asian.
  • White, 64.0%
  • Hispanic or Latino, 12.6%
  • Asian, 9.0%
  • Black or African American, 8.9%
  • Unknown, 5.1%
  • American Indian and Alaska Native, 0.4%

Senior systems technician educational attainment

The most common degree for senior systems technicians is associate degree, with 42% of senior systems technicians ear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are bachelor's degree degree at 39% and bachelor's degree degree at 7%.
  • Associate, 42%
  • Bachelor's, 39%
  • High School Diploma, 7%
  • Diploma, 5%
  • Other Degrees, 7%

Senior systems technician wage gap by degree level

According to the data, senior systems technicians with a Master's degree earn more than those without, at $94,543 annually. With a Bachelor's degree, senior systems technicians earn a median annual income of $90,394 compared to $79,760 for senior systems technicians with an Associate degree.
